ADMIN STOCKS FOOD, LPG IN 170 DEPOTS AS WINTER SETS IN KASHMIR'S HINTERLAND
With winter setting in across Jammu and Kashmir, the administration in Kupwara district has begun stocking essential commodities in areas that often remain cut off due to heavy snowfall.
